    Cyberious are you using 10.7.2 or 10.2.7?  Most likely it is an issue with using the Migration Assistant.  For complicated programs like Adobe products it is best to do a fresh install instead of migrating the product over.  Users who use the Migration Assistant often face issues such as yours.
    You have a couple different options:
    The first and easiest would be to format and reinstall the OS on your new Mac.  Then run the Migration Assistant again this time only bringing over your documents and settings.  You will then want to reinstall the software from your installation media.
    Second you can try running the uninstaller located in Applications/Utilities/Adobe Installers.  After this is done you will want to run the CS5 Cleaner tool.  For details regarding how to use and obtain the cleaner tool I would recommend reviewing CS5 Cleaner Tool for installation problems | CS5.5, CS5, CS4, CS3 - http://helpx.adobe.com/creative-suite/kb/cs5-cleaner-tool-installation-problems.html.  You can then again install from the installation media.
    I honestly would recommend going with option 1.  In the over decade and half I have been doing support some of the worst issues have come from the use of Migration Assistants/EZ Setup solutions.  I have seen people literarily spend hours trying to resolve their difficulties.

  • Need to uninstall Dreamweaver cs3, but don't want to lose my files

    Need to uninstall and reinstall Dreamweaver cs3.  How do I do that without losing my files?  I only have one website and a couple of dozen files related to it.Dreamweaver support forum

    Your files are in a separate folder on your computer, not in the DW folder, so they should be safe.
    If your site is live, your files are also on the server, and can be downloaded later if necessary.
    DW simply allows you to edit those files by means of your site definition which tells DW where to find those files. Before uninstalling DW, export your site definition (an STE file) to a safe place on your computer for later import into your next DW installation.
    Use the cleaner tool before installing your new DW.
